Core Principles of Modern Web Design
1. Responsive Design
With mobile traffic now exceeding desktop, your website must look and function flawlessly on all devices. Responsive design automatically adjusts layouts, images, and fonts to fit screens from smartphones to large monitors. This ensures accessibility and a positive experience regardless of how visitors access your site.
2. Fast Load Times
Page speed impacts not only user satisfaction but also search engine rankings. Optimizing images, leveraging browser caching, and minimizing code bloat help reduce load times. A fast website reduces bounce rates and encourages visitors to explore more content.
3. Clear Navigation
Visitors should find what they need quickly without confusion. Simplified menus, logical page hierarchies, and search functionality make navigation seamless. Well-structured navigation also supports SEO by clarifying site architecture for search engines.
4. Consistent Visual Hierarchy
Effective design uses size, color, contrast, and spacing to highlight important elements. Headings, buttons, and key messages should stand out naturally, guiding the user’s eye through the content in a clear order.
5. Accessibility
Designing for accessibility means making your site usable for people with disabilities. This includes using sufficient color contrast, providing alt text for images, enabling keyboard navigation, and following standards like the Web Content Accessibility Guidelines (WCAG).

Emerging Trends in Web Design to Watch
The digital landscape evolves fast. Keeping your site current with design trends can enhance engagement:
- Dark Mode: Offering a dark color scheme reduces eye strain and adds a modern aesthetic.
- Microinteractions: Small animations or feedback responses improve user engagement.
- Minimalism: Clean layouts with plenty of whitespace help focus attention and improve readability.
- Voice User Interfaces: As voice search grows, websites optimized for voice commands will have an edge.
- 3D Elements and Immersive Media: Interactive 3D visuals and videos create memorable experiences.
A good web design team stays ahead of these trends, helping your site feel fresh and relevant.
Measuring the Impact of Web Design
Great design should drive measurable business results. Track key performance indicators like:
- Bounce rate: Percentage of visitors who leave quickly.
- Average session duration: How long users stay engaged.
- Conversion rate: Visitors completing desired actions like purchases or signups.
- Page load times: Technical performance metrics.
By analyzing these data points, businesses can continuously refine their design and user experience for maximum impact.

The Web Design Process: From Idea to Launch
Creating an effective website is a journey that begins long before the first line of code is written. Understanding the web design process helps set expectations and ensures a smoother collaboration between you and your design team.
Discovery and Research
This initial phase is crucial. Designers and developers work with you to understand your business goals, target audience, and competitors. Research into your industry and audience preferences helps guide design decisions, ensuring the final website meets user needs.
Wireframing and Prototyping
Wireframes are simple, black-and-white layouts that map out the structure of pages and the placement of key elements like menus, buttons, and content areas. Prototypes may add interactivity to show how navigation flows. These tools help stakeholders visualize the website’s layout early and provide feedback before visual design begins.
Visual Design
Once the structure is approved, designers create the look and feel. This involves choosing colors, typography, imagery, and graphic elements that reflect your brand identity. Modern web design emphasizes clean, consistent visuals that support usability.
Development
Developers transform designs into a fully functional website using HTML, CSS, JavaScript, and backend technologies. They ensure the site is responsive, accessible, and optimized for speed. Integrations with third-party tools like marketing platforms, analytics, or eCommerce systems are also configured here.
Testing and Launch
Before going live, the website undergoes rigorous testing on different devices and browsers to ensure consistent performance. Testing also includes functionality checks for forms, links, and interactive elements. After final approvals, the website is deployed to a live server and made publicly accessible.
Content Strategy: The Backbone of Successful Web Design
While stunning visuals draw users in, compelling content keeps them engaged and encourages action. A strong content strategy is therefore integral to web design.
Align Content with User Intent
Every page should have a clear purpose, whether it’s informing, entertaining, or converting visitors. Content needs to match the expectations and needs of your audience at every stage of their journey.
Clear and Concise Messaging
Web users tend to scan rather than read word-for-word. Use headings, bullet points, and short paragraphs to make your content easy to digest. Calls-to-action (CTAs) should be prominent and use actionable language.
SEO-Friendly Content
To attract organic traffic, content must be optimized for search engines. This includes using relevant keywords, meta descriptions, alt text for images, and structured data. SEO and web design work hand-in-hand to increase your site’s visibility and ranking.
Why Ongoing Website Maintenance is Non-Negotiable
Launching a website is only the beginning. To keep your digital presence strong and secure, regular maintenance is essential.
Performance Monitoring and Updates
Web technologies evolve rapidly. Regularly updating your website’s software, plugins, and security certificates helps maintain compatibility and protects against vulnerabilities. Monitoring site performance ensures your pages load quickly and reliably.
Content Refresh and Optimization
Refreshing your website with new content, updated images, and improved CTAs keeps it relevant to users and search engines. Periodic content audits help identify outdated information and opportunities for new campaigns.
Backup and Security
Frequent backups protect your site data in case of accidental loss or cyberattacks. Implementing security measures such as firewalls, SSL certificates, and malware scans safeguard both your business and your visitors.
